LyLy is known in Vietnam for her composing ability and youthful, bright style. Perhaps because LyLy's image and music are quite close to Kpop, since seeing LyLy's products online, Paul Kim wanted to collaborate with her in the song So long , OST Hotel Del Luna , also one of Paul Kim's big hits. The song was recently introduced in EYE Contact LIVE - a rare program where Vietnamese and Korean singers have the opportunity to collaborate on a complete product.
EYE Contact LIVE is a purely musical program with a flexible format. The program's criteria is to create musical spaces - where the audience and singers are as close as possible.
“Thank you LyLy for singing this song with me. When we did the photoshoot together, I found you even more beautiful than in the picture. I liked LyLy’s audio versions, I didn’t expect her to sing even better in real life. So I was a bit confused when singing a duet with LyLy,” Pauk Kim said.
Paul Kim is also considered the "prince of film music" in Korea, performing the soundtracks of many famous films such as: Glory in hatred ( You Remember ), Hotel Del Luna ( So long ), The King: Eternal Monarch ( Dream ), The youngest son of a tycoon ( The Miracle )...
LyLy also shared her excitement when collaborating with Paul Kim in a movie soundtrack that is both good and famous, especially with Vietnamese audiences. For a long time, LyLy has only sung duets with Anh Tu, so when asked to compare singing with Paul Kim and her familiar co-star, LyLy expressed: “It is true that LyLy has always sung duets with Anh Tu. This time is more special because it is a foreign singer, so the feeling is quite new. Everyone will have their own strengths and each combination will have its own interesting features, so it is difficult for me to compare. LyLy likes to collaborate with Anh Tu or Paul Kim!”

It is quite a coincidence that LyLy and Paul Kim both work as singer-songwriters, so if Paul Kim is the co-writer of the Korean version of So long , LyLy is the one who writes the Vietnamese lyrics for So long . She was also a bit worried about how to convey the message of the song while also being fluent in Vietnamese. Not only translating, LyLy also invested in learning a Korean part of the song to sing a duet with Paul Kim. At the recording session, LyLy also did not hesitate to show off her ability to sing the Korean chorus live when requested by the media.
LyLy is the Vietnamese lyricist for So long.
So long was released in 2019 and was nominated for Song of the Year and Best OST at the Mnet Asian Music Awards. Paul Kim and LyLy's performance is the first and perhaps only Vietnamese-Korean version of this song.
